Position Overview:
Responsible for the repair and maintenance of building equipment and machinery as required to maintain functioning building/s or facilities.
Job Duties:
- Performs general repairs and maintains equipment and machinery by troubleshooting and diagnosing special service problems in accordance with instructions, blueprints, manuals, and all building codes.
- Monitors and leads in maintaining an efficient time management schedule for Harris County employees and contract personnel.
- Helps supervise, direct, and assist with all duties required for the installation, maintenance, operation and repair of HVAC systems, machinery, and equipment in assigned buildings.
- Estimates cost factors for labor and material and determines requirements and plan for fabricating, installing, testing, start-up, and servicing HVAC equipment.
- Assists Supervisor in preparing reports, budgets, expenditures, scopes of work, project schedules and contracts.
- Helps conduct performance reviews and prepares coaching/counseling reports as needed.
- Researches and maintains continuing education for trade.
- May be required to drive personal or county vehicle to various work sites.
- Assists and trains less experienced co-workers and performs other duties as assigned.
- Will be required to be on-call after hours.
Education:
- High school diploma, G.E.D. equivalency.
- Universal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) Certification.
Experience:
- A minimum of five (5) years as an air conditioning mechanic or technician with hands-on experience in various aspects of mechanical installation and repair in commercial and/or industrial facilities.
- Valid Texas Drivers License and a good driving record.
Knowledge, Skill & Abilities (KSAs):
- Good understanding of electrical, ductwork, piping and controls.
- Ability to understand and follow oral and written instructions in a thorough, neat, and timely manner.
- Skilled in the care and use of hand tools and power equipment used in maintenance engineering trades and display mechanical aptitude.
- Ability to maintain a courteous, helpful behavior at all times.
- Self-starter possessing the interpersonal skills required to be a productive team player.
- Ability to receive CJIS clearance, pass a security check and a drug test, as required. This position is Safety Sensitive and will be subject to random drug and alcohol screening
